一款免费的通用查询FlyQuery,开发普通查询列表只需10分钟
下载地址:http://hi.baidu.com/flyquery
帮助文档见附件。
简要说明,看看FlyQuery能做什么?
首先,我们来看看开发一个普通列表都需要做些什么。假设我们有一张名为ABC的表,它有三个字段,a字段,b字段,c字段,ABC表中有1000条记录,现在需要将ABC表的记录分页显示在页面上。
要根据上面的需求开发程序,我们需要做这些工作:JSP页面中列出查询条件,将查询条件传到业务层中,业务层根据查询条件拼装分页的sql语句或hql语句或jpql语句等,一般查询出一个存放VO的List,将得到的结果返回到web层中,在JSP页面中展现List,开发好后,需要测试。一个普通程序员,做好以上工作需要几个小时的时间。如果是多表联合呢,如果查询条件更多呢,如果后期增加查询条件呢?
如果使用FlyQuery则没有那么麻烦了,在配置端使用图形化的操作界面配置完成后,然后在你的项目中使用两个简单的标签就可以展示需要的查询条件、分页查询结果列表等。
下载例子部署步骤:
1、安装MySQL,执行语句 create database flyquery;
2、安装 tomcat6.0以上的版本。
3、将FlyQuery解压后,把flyquery_server.war和flyquery_show.war放到tomcat\webapps下,运行便可,FlyQuery会自动创建所有的表。
更新记录:
---------------------------
FlyQuery-0.8
发布时间:2010年04月10日
更新内容:
1、增加列表复选框全选功能(感谢<longjianlandray@163.com>的提议)
2、增加任意表数据导出功能
3、域名备案成功,网址:www.flyquery.com
特殊说明:
1、目前FlyQuery已经通过mysql、oracle,sqlserver,PostgreSQL四个数据库上的测试,如果你有好的想法或者发现bug,请联系我,邮箱:flyquery@163.com